Rename these relocation specifier constants, aligning with the naming
convention used by other targets (S_ instead of VK_).

  • ELF/COFF: AArch64MCExpr::VK_ => AArch64::S_ (VK_ABS/VK_PAGE_ABS are
    also used by Mach-O as a hack)
  • Mach-O: AArch64MCExpr::M_ => AArch64::S_MACHO_
  • shared: AArch64MCExpr::None => AArch64::S_None

Apologies for the churn following the recent rename in #132595. This
change ensures consistency after introducing MCSpecifierExpr to replace
MCTargetSpecifier subclasses.
